Understanding Jacking Up AGVs
Jacking Up AGVs are a type of automated vehicle equipped with a lifting mechanism that allows them to raise and lower loads. These vehicles are designed to transport heavy or bulky items within a facility, such as pallets, containers, or machinery. They operate autonomously, following predefined paths or routes using various navigation technologies, such as laser guidance, magnetic tape, or vision systems.
The key advantage of Jacking Up AGVs is their ability to handle heavy loads with precision and efficiency. They can lift loads up to several tons, eliminating the need for manual labor and reducing the risk of injuries. Additionally, AGVs can operate 24/7, increasing productivity and throughput. They can also be integrated with other automation systems, such as conveyor belts, robotic arms, or warehouse management systems, to create a seamless and efficient material handling process.

Navigation System
The navigation system of the AGV is crucial for its operation. There are several types of navigation systems available, each with its own advantages and disadvantages. The most common types of navigation systems include laser guidance, magnetic tape, and vision systems. Laser guidance systems are the most accurate and reliable, but they are also the most expensive. Magnetic tape systems are less expensive, but they are less accurate and require more maintenance. Vision systems are becoming increasingly popular, as they offer a high degree of flexibility and can adapt to changing environments.
